Ingredients

2 (12 oz) packages of bacon

1 cup (200g) full-fat brown sugar

1/2 cup (120ml) maple syrup

1 tsp smoked paprika

1 tsp garlic powder

1/2 cup (120g) chopped fresh cilantro

1/4 cup (60g) crumbled queso fresco

Salt and pepper to taste

Directions

1
Preheat your oven to 400°F (200°C). In a large skillet, cook the bacon over medium heat until crispy. Remove the bacon from the skillet and set it aside on a paper towel-lined plate to drain excess grease.

2
In a small bowl, mix together the brown sugar, maple syrup, smoked paprika, garlic powder, and salt and pepper to taste. Add the chopped cilantro and crumbled queso fresco to the bowl and mix until well combined.

3
Arrange the cooked bacon on a baking sheet lined with parchment paper. Brush the brown sugar mixture evenly over the bacon, making sure to get every piece.

4
Bake the bacon in the preheated oven for 25-30 minutes, or until the brown sugar is caramelized and the bacon is crispy.

5
Remove the bacon from the oven and let it cool completely on a wire rack. Once cooled, break the bacon into pieces and serve immediately.

Storage & Reheating

To store leftover bacon, let it cool completely on a wire rack and then transfer it to an airtight container. Store the container in the refrigerator for up to 5 days. To reheat, bake the bacon in a preheated oven at 350°F (180°C) for 5-10 minutes, or until crispy. Enjoy!
